When you make and drink potions, the effects occur. Or at least in theory it should work like that. Effects are chosen randomly, but ingredients go into consideration. "I'm going insane" is the one where you hallucinate ingedients and items on the ground. Really needed a hud to tell you about your current effects... BUT I GUESS IT'S MORE FUN TO FIND OUT BY YOURSELF!
A lot of ingredients will make potions stronger and crushing them in the mortar will increate their quality (Better effects)
